博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
数据操作
阅读量:3945 次
发布时间:2019-05-24

本文共 1019 字,大约阅读时间需要 3 分钟。

插入数据

Insert into 表名 (字段名1,字段名2…) values (值1,值2…);

在这里插入图片描述

Add是关键字,在插入数据时也要加反引号。

插入字段是可以省略的,插入值和数据表的字段顺序和个数都一致。

Insert into 表名 values (值1,值2,…);

自动增长的插入 比如stu的ID。

Insert into stu values(null,’王五’,’男’,null,86);

在这里插入图片描述

默认值的插入

insert into stu values(null,'孙六','女',default,79.5);

在这里插入图片描述

使用PHP插入数据。

mysqli_query(connection,query,resultmode);

对于含有中文的数据插入,需要添加 mysqli_query($conn , "set names utf8"); 语句。

修改数据

Update 表名 set 字段1=值1,字段2=值2 where 条件;

例如:将李四的性别改成男

update stu set sex='男' where name='李四';

在这里插入图片描述

如果全部修改的话,不用加条件。

查询数据

查询全表

Select * from 表名;

查询某字段

Select 字段名 from 表(where 条件) (order by 排序字段 asc|desc) (limit 起始位置,获取的记录数);

MySQL运算符补充

比较运算符

运算符 描述
> 大于
< 小于
>= 大于等于
<= 小于等于
= 等于(单等号)
<> 不等于

逻辑运算符

运算符 描述
and
or
not

排序

升序:asc 降序:desc
如果不写asc和desc默认是升序排列。
在这里插入图片描述
Limit限制
取前三条数据

select * from stu limit 3;或select * from stu limit 0,3;

在这里插入图片描述

找出成绩前两名的姓名学号成绩。

在这里插入图片描述

删除数据

Delete form 表名 (where 条件);

删除所有数据,表结构还存在。

Delete from 表名;

注意:在自动增长列中,如果某个数字被用过,就不会再用了(防止删除数据后互斥)。

在这里插入图片描述

聚合函数

Sum():求和。

Avg():求平均值。
Max():求最大值。
Min():求最小值。
Count():记录数。

Select 函数(字段名) from 表名 (where 条件);

转载地址:http://jaowi.baihongyu.com/

你可能感兴趣的文章
寻找边缘性创新
查看>>
让创意瞄准市场
查看>>
高效经理人应具有的八个重要习惯
查看>>
优秀的领导者能读懂人才
查看>>
大智若愚也是领导力
查看>>
android如何编译MTK的模拟器
查看>>
android如何添加AP中要使用的第三方JAR文件
查看>>
利用sudo命令为Ubuntu分配管理权限
查看>>
Ubuntu下几个重要apt-get命令用法与加速UBUNTU
查看>>
Ubuntu中网页各种插件安装命令
查看>>
使用tar命令备份Ubuntu系统
查看>>
ubuntu flash 文字乱码解决方案
查看>>
在ubuntu中运行exe文件
查看>>
ubuntu安装命令
查看>>
Android学习笔记(四十):Preference的使用
查看>>
Android学习笔记(四二):SQLite、ListView、ContextMenu
查看>>
Android学习笔记(四三):文件访问
查看>>
Android学习笔记(四六):互联网通信-文件下载
查看>>
Android学习笔记(五一):服务Service(上)- IntentService
查看>>
在职找工作的宜与忌
查看>>